Ohio Conference on Freight

Ernie Perry 

Register now for the 2010 Ohio Conference on Freight, to be held September 14-15, 2010 in Toledo, Ohio.
The Ohio Conference on Freight brings together professionals from all modes of transportation to focus on the movement of goods through Ohio and the Great Lakes region. Over 200 attendees from 14 states and provinces come to share information and dialogue and learn about new developments in rail, ground, air, and sea transportation.
Featured speakers include:

  • Jolene Molitoris, Director, Ohio Department of Transportation
  • Orlando Gatay, Deputy Director, Maritime Administration, US DOT
  • Jack Basso, Director of Program Finance and Management, AASHTO
  • Stuart Hoffman, Senior Vice President and Chief Economist, PNC Financial Services Group

Fall River Woes

Low water levels on the Mississippi River are slowing barge movements. To add to the frustration of the delays, there is an industry wide work force shortage, and the tow’s cost of operation continue and multiple with the delays.  Read the article at: https://www.farmprogress.com/harvest/its-disastrous-barge-captain-explains-transportation-woes-shallow-mississippi

Kansas Creates Multimodal Transportation and Innovation Division

Kansas DOT is responding to changes in travel and freight movement to ensure their agency supports the existing and expected changes in transportation, communications, and IT technologies. Secretary Lorenz of Kansas DOT recently announced they are establishing the Multimodal Transportation and Innovation Division at KDOT.
